SAERcore® with integrated LEO® fire protection. This SAERTEX® product consists of two layers of chopped strand mat (CSM) and an intelligent flow mesh. It achieves HL3 fire protection in accordance with EN 45545-2. SAERcore® LEO offers the optimum solution, particularly for painted components in the interior of rail vehicles.

SAERfoam® is our structural core material with 3D glass bridges. SAERfoam® replaces conventional core materials such as PVC, PET and balsa in an innovative manner: Ultralight foam (PU/PE/PIR) is combined with 3D glass reinforcements.
